In the ever-evolving landscape of self-publishing, writing websites play a pivotal role in guiding authors through the journey from draft to a published book. These platforms offer an array of tools and resources tailored to assist writers in every step of the self-publishing process.
One of the most valuable resources provided by writing websites is access to a myriad of editing and formatting tools. Platforms such as IngramSpark Services offer comprehensive support, including book editing, cover design, interior book design, marketing, and more. These tools empower authors to refine their manuscripts with professional editing services while also ensuring that the final product meets industry standards for formatting.
Moreover, Free Tools for Self-Publishing Authors, offered by platforms like Just Publishing Advice, provide free word processor applications and online tools specifically designed for self-publishing authors. These resources enable writers to streamline their editing and formatting processes without incurring additional costs.
A crucial aspect of self-publishing success lies in the visual appeal of a book. Engaging a skilled book designer can significantly enhance the overall presentation of a published work. Platforms like Kindlepreneur Services offer book cover design, typesetting, proofreading, and other essential services that contribute to creating visually captivating books.
Furthermore, these platforms provide access to award-winning software such as Publisher Rocket, which assists authors in validating their book ideas, finding profitable keywords, choosing categories effectively, and saving time in book marketing. This emphasis on high-quality design not only elevates the aesthetic appeal but also contributes to building credibility and attracting readers.

When embarking on your writing journey, it's essential to identify the best writing website that aligns with your specific goals and aspirations. Whether you seek a platform to share your work, receive constructive feedback, or connect with like-minded individuals, there are numerous options available. Websites such as Wattpad, Medium, and Scribophile cater to diverse needs, providing spaces for writers to showcase their talent and engage with a supportive community.
Furthermore, each writing website offers unique features tailored to different genres and styles of writing. For instance, if you're passionate about poetry or short stories, platforms like Commaful may be the ideal place for you to explore and share your creations. By carefully evaluating the offerings of each website, you can make an informed decision that complements your writing endeavors.
